AnD 2nd Anniversary Party

I'm usually not into parties but this one was great. The thing that made it great was that it wasn't like a clubbing atmosphere. One, there were live bands instead of that techno/house shit. Second, instead of that whole "everyone stand around nodding their heads becasue the music is too loud and the place is too packed" scenario, this was a more casual and relaxed environment. In between bands, we actually were able to carry a conversation.

Pat was nice enough to introduce Sara and I to everyone and I met this dude who's quite possibly the most bad ass person in the city. Get this...he teaches Film Studies at a Chinese university by day, and by night he's a guitar player. So he's rock and roll and a film buff. All he needs is NBA knowledge and he's officially the raddest man in Hong Kong. We were talking about Johnnie To films...he said he was showing Too Many Ways To Be No 1 to his class because of the unique narrative structure and the infamous upside-down-camera shot. I asked him if he was showing PTU and he was like "Of course man!"

 PTU...the first and only film noire in Hong Kong film history. That should be required viewing for any film student in Asia.

We also met this girl who worked at NBA Hong Kong. Funny. Pat, her and I were talking about Lakers/Rockets like it was still a series. Two hours later Yao Ming goes out with a broken ankle.

Man just disband that team. Their window is done.
